Release stress

Stress is even worse for us than you might imagine, so one of the absolute best things you can do to boost your health right now is to spend some time every day de-stressing. The best thing about this is that stress release techniques are often fun. Or at the very least, feel pretty good, From meditation to soaking in the bath with a glass of red to playing with your pet or going for a long hike in the countryside, there are so many great ways to release the stress that you have no excuse to make an effort each day.

Releasing stress will boost your mental health, lower your risk of heart disease and help you sleep more easily amongst other things, so what are you waiting for?

Ear health is often neglected when it is actually so easy to take good care of your ears and so important that you do so. Wearing custom ear protection when you are likely to be exposed to loud noises is something so simple but it could mean the difference between you experiencing hearing loss and not as you get older, so if you’re going to a gig or you’re going to be working with loud machinery, put those ear defenders in.

Lower your salt intake

Salt makes food taste great, there is no denying that and salt is also a vital part of our diet, but the thing is, most of us eat way too much of it and that is causing us to have high blood pressure and heart disease in larger numbers than ever. 

Luckily, it’s not too difficult to lower your salt intake. Switch to a low-sodium brand, replace some of your salt with seaweed or use other herbs and condiments to flavor your food and your heart will thank you for it.
